Web18 Jul 2024 · A chemical reaction is the process by which one or more substances are changed into one or more new substances. Chemical reactions are represented by chemical equations. Chemical equations have reactants on the left, an arrow that is read as "yields", and the products on the right. 7.3: The Chemical Equation is shared under a CK-12 license … Web7 Jan 2024 · The general form of the equation for such a process looks like this: Reactants → Products Unlike a math equation, a chemical equation does not use an equal sign. For example: Ethanol … WebThe general structure of α-amino acids is shown in . The α-amino acids are so called because the α-carbon atom in the molecule carries an amino group (―NH 2 ); the α-carbon atom also carries a carboxyl group (―COOH).
